Breathing depends on a cylinder: Gaza faces medical oxygen crisis

Az-Zuwayda, Gaza Strip – Ali Humaida’s heart rate quickens as he watches the gauge on the oxygen cylinder sitting in the corner of his tent.

As the needle falls, he looks at his 14-year-old son, Abdulaziz, lying on a mattress in the family’s tent in central Gaza’s az-Zuwayda, worried about how long the remaining oxygen will last – and where he will find more when it runs out.

Abdulaziz depends on a continuous supply of supplemental oxygen, his father says. One night, when the family’s cylinder emptied before they were able to replace it, his breathing rapidly deteriorated.

“The cylinder suddenly ran out in the middle of the night,” Ali recalled. “The minutes turned into a nightmare. We began fanning him with our hands and pieces of cardboard while watching his face turn blue, terrified he would lose consciousness or slip into a coma right before our eyes, while we stood completely helpless.”

For families caring for oxygen-dependent patients in Gaza, such emergencies have become increasingly difficult to avoid.

Gaza’s Ministry of Health warned on August 15 that only 12 of the strip’s 34 oxygen-generation stations remained operational, while only four of 30 devices used to fill oxygen cylinders were still working. The remaining equipment was overworked with repeated mechanical failures, the ministry said.

These conditions have made obtaining cylinders particularly difficult for patients such as Abdulaziz, who receive much of their care outside hospitals.

“Every minute that passes means the oxygen is running out,” Ali said. “I am constantly asking myself: How much is left in the cylinder? Will it last until morning? And if it empties, where will I get another one?”
